Third and Fifth Row Starts for Bautista and Pirro

Alvaro Bautista Brno 2012

Qualifying practice did not go to plan for Team San Carlo Honda Gresini at Brno today, Alvaro Bautista unable to take the necessary step in quality at the end of the session to propel himself towards the front of the grid. The positive side is that despite being unable to put a flying lap together Bautista had good consistency to his pace and increased confidence in the front end of his machine. Once again luck was against Michele Pirro, whose engine burst into flames and forced him onto his second bike, which was set up differently. It's a shame because the prospects of a good grid position before that were good.

Alvaro Bautista (8th 1' 57” 068) “We have definitely improved the feeling with the front end of the bike and we set a good pace in race trim at the start of the session. We made a little change to the rear but we switched back to the original configuration because I didn't like it. Unfortunately I couldn't improve on the pace I set over the opening laps and I'm not happy about that but I am confident for the race because my feeling with the bike isn't bad and if I can make a good start we can have a good race like Indianapolis.”

Michele Pirro (14th 1' 59” 387) “That was just what I didn't need! I suddenly felt a burning sensation on my leg and tried to get off the bike as quickly as possible. It is incredible really and a big shame because I am sure I could have improved my lap time and grid position. I hope this latest setback is the last bit of bad luck we have this season.”

Fausto Gresini “Alvaro could have definitely done better but the fact he has such a good feeling with the bike is a positive. With a good start he can make up the positions that he missed out on today and have a good race from there. He has confidence in the bike so he should be able to push it with conviction in the race. I don't know what to say about Michele. His bad run has continued and I am sorry for him. Before the problem he showed good pace and so I'm confident about tomorrow. All we can do is cross our fingers for better luck.”
